New · August 2026 · 8 Models

Phonak Audéo EON

Phonak split this launch in two, and the naming hides it. The EON Sphere runs two chips. The new ERA chip handles processing and connectivity. HYPERSONIC™ does nothing but real-time speech separation, and the E90 runs it at full strength. Phonak calls it Spheric Speech Clarity 3.0. We call it the restaurant fix, and Phonak publishes up to 38 hours of battery life, the longest figure of the four launches.

The EON R family runs the ERA chip alone. AutoSense OS™ AI 8.0 reads each environment and shifts settings without you touching anything. It is the lighter, less expensive half of the family, and it keeps Auracast, hands-free calling and the smaller body.

One difference is easy to miss and hard to undo. The Sphere models are not CROS compatible. Only the EON R models pair with the CROS EON transmitter. If you hear from one ear only, that single fact picks your half of the line.

New · August 2026 · World First

Oticon Reveal

Oticon started somewhere unfashionable. Most makers treat background sound as a problem to remove. Oticon treats it as information you need. Reveal runs two AI systems at once. A Speech AI lifts the voices around you. A Context AI preserves the sound underneath them, so a restaurant still sounds like a restaurant rather than a voice floating in a void.

4D Sensor Technology reads head movement and surroundings, then shifts the balance as you turn. Every level gets the Dual AI platform, Auracast, a telecoil, Tap Control and 24-hour battery. The higher levels turn up the AI Voice Clarifier and add more of the 4D sensing.

The line numbers downward, which trips people up. Reveal 1 sits at the top and Reveal 4 at the entry point. Most people land well at the 2 and spend the difference elsewhere.

New · August 2026 · Just Landed

Signia Pure Charge&Go MaX

Signia went the other direction. A single new MaX chip carries four AI systems that work together, and no second chip does the heavy lifting. Each network has one job: finding speech, recognizing your own voice, reading the room, and handling noise. Signia calls the whole thing Acoustic Intelligence™.

The payoff is group conversation, the hardest listening situation there is. Signia reports 97% of wearers performed better in noisy group conversation than with key competitors, and ranked the MaX No. 1 for speech-to-noise performance in that setting. The new chip brings 54× the processing power of previous generations while using 50% less energy.

Signia publishes up to 30 hours without streaming. The portable charger holds four full charges, and thirty minutes on it returns about six hours of power. For a long travel day, that combination is hard to beat. Telecoil runs across the line and carries its own program, which matters if your church or theater still runs a loop.

New · August 2026 · Smallest Rechargeable

ReSound Sensia

ReSound went at it in a different order. Most platforms process the sound first and work out the situation afterwards. Sensia listens to the room before it decides what to do. An AcoustIQ™ classifier reads the environment in real time, four synchronized microphones aim a beam wherever you turn your head, and only then does the neural denoiser soften whatever is not the voice you came for.

What changes as you move up the range is not whether you get those parts. Every level has the classifier and the four-microphone beam. What you buy is how much the hearing aid decides for you. At Level 9 the sensing, the steering and the denoising run together and switch themselves on. At 7 you get the beamforming and denoising combination. At 5 and 4 you choose it yourself with a program.

It is also the smallest of the four. ReSound calls the microRIE the world's smallest AI rechargeable receiver-in-ear, and the shell is identical at every level, so the entry model is no bulkier than the flagship. Twenty-four hours on a charge including streaming, Auracast™ and Bluetooth LE Audio across the line, IP68 with nanocoating on every part. There is no telecoil anywhere in the range, which matters if your church or theater still runs a loop.

2026 hearing aids, answered

What are the new hearing aids for 2026?
Four major platforms launched in August 2026: the Phonak Audéo EON family (EON Sphere 90/70/50 with a dedicated HYPERSONIC AI chip, EON R 90/70/50/30, and CROS EON), the Oticon Reveal family (Reveal 1 to 4 plus the CROS RE transmitter), Signia Pure Charge&Go MaX, and the ReSound Sensia family (Sensia 9, 7, 5 and 4 in the microRIE shell). All are rechargeable receiver-in-canal designs with Bluetooth streaming for iPhone and Android, hands-free calling, and Auracast broadcast audio.
Which new hearing aid has the longest battery life?
Among these four launches, Phonak publishes the highest figure. The Audéo EON Sphere models reach up to 38 hours. Signia publishes up to 30 hours without streaming for the Pure Charge&Go MaX, and Oticon and ReSound both publish up to 24 hours for Reveal and Sensia. Real runtime shifts with streaming, hearing loss and active features.
Which 2026 hearing aid is best for noisy restaurants and groups?
For one-on-one across a loud table, the Phonak EON Sphere 90 has the most aggressive speech-from-noise separation, powered by its dedicated HYPERSONIC chip. For group conversation with several people talking, Signia MaX is purpose-built. It dedicates one of its four neural networks to tracking multiple speakers and ranked No. 1 for speech-to-noise performance in group settings.
Do all of the new platforms support Auracast?
Yes. Phonak EON, Oticon Reveal and Signia Pure Charge&Go MaX all support Auracast™ broadcast audio, the new Bluetooth standard that lets venues send sound straight to hearing devices. Airport gate announcements, theater dialogue and the TV at the gym arrive direct instead of echoing off walls. What is Signia's "Acoustic Intelligence" and the 4 DNNs?
Most hearing aids apply AI to one task, usually noise reduction. Signia's MaX platform runs four task-specific deep neural networks simultaneously: one detects and enhances speech from multiple people, one recognizes your own voice, one analyzes the environment, and one handles noise. Four AI systems run on one chip. Networks are not chips, so this is not a dual-chip design.
What does Oticon's "Dual AI" actually do?
Most hearing aids use one processor that has to choose between clarifying speech and preserving the environment. Reveal runs a Speech AI and a Context AI at the same time. One continuously enhances the voices around you, the other protects the background sounds that give your brain a sense of place. In Oticon's 2026 research, that produced a 60% stronger brain response than its previous flagship.

I have hearing in only one ear. Is there a 2026 option for me?
Both Phonak and Oticon launched CROS transmitters alongside the new lines. The Phonak CROS EON and Oticon CROS RE sit on your unaidable ear and stream sound wirelessly to a matching hearing aid on your better ear, so conversation no longer depends on where you sit. Note that the Phonak CROS EON pairs with the EON R models, not the Sphere models.
